Danuza has had a life of luxury, glamor, decadence, overcoming and tragedy


A former model and successful writer, she concludes one of the most interesting stories in the country with her death at the age of 88.





Danuza will always be remembered for her busy life and strong personality.

Once, alone in Paris, over seventy and with no love expectations, Danuza Leão was courted by a stranger. The two were staying in the same hotel.

She refused it. Then, in retrospect, she went upstairs to her room and spent an unforgettable night of making love. After the unusual adventure for an elderly woman, she sat on the edge of the bed, lit a cigarette and reflected on the “madness” she had allowed herself.

The life of the former model, label consultant and writer was like this, full of curious episodes. You have gained fame as an international mannequin. Then, she notoriety of her for her marriage to journalist Samuel Wainer, haunted by the dictatorship. You have amassed power in high society as a promoter of elite nightclubs in Rio.

After decades of hectic life, he isolated himself from the world. Where is Danuza? Nobody knew about her. She has re-emerged as an author of books with behavioral advice. resounding success. You have also written some volumes on travel. Her first-person narrative has always had a delicious sour humor. She subscribed to newspaper and magazine columns.

He worked at Globo as a consultant for novelists. He helped them more credibly portray the rich and powerful in the plots. His connection to the station had started much earlier. She has participated in some programs as an interviewer and was the mother of Samuel Wainer Filho, a reporter for the channel’s news. In June 1984, at the age of 28, she died in a news accident.

Sophisticated, Danuza was terrified of Brazilians’ obsession with trendy brands. She despised the mania for flaunting wealth. With her regal bearing, she paraded along the sidewalks of South Rio wearing jeans, t-shirts and trainers. I thought about it a thousand times before paying dearly for luxury items.

In Paris (it was his favorite city), he always stayed in the same simple hotel at the age of 66 rue de Seine. His favorite show was to walk into a bar or cafe, order a drink, and spend hours people watching. Despite the pains and disappointments, she has never lost interest in people and the world.

At the end of his life, he was a victim of political correctness for some of his opinions in articles. He defended that women should be courted for the sake of their self-esteem, challenged issues of feminism and argued by criticizing PEC for domestic workers. Out of patience, he has decided to step away from the spotlight again. He has spent the last few years dedicating himself to his books and his memories.

He lived and died as he wished.
